New rules for better passport checks for residence permits

01 Nov 2022

The Swedish Migration Agency introduces new rules for better passport checks for residence permit applicants.

From 1 November 2022, applicants for a residence permit must show their passport at an in-person visit before the Swedish Migration Agency can grant a permit. The Migration Agency will contact affected applicants to schedule an appointment with the Embassy for passport and identity control.

This can be done during the Migration Section’s opening hours without prior appointment. Biometrics (fingerprints and photograph) may be taken at the same time.
